Abstract

The vehicle suspension system connects to the vehicle at its wheels and contributes to the vehicle's road handling and braking for better safety, driving pleasure andoffers comfortable ride well isolated from road noise, bumps and vibrations [1].The basic element of a suspension system is the spring and the material used for the helical coil spring is of great importance.In this work the shock absorber with spring is modelled in SOLIDWORKS and analysis is carried out on ANSYS by varying different cross sections for the spring. The comparative study is carried out between existing spring and new spring materials. Static analysis determines the stress and deflection of the compression spring
